Product Category and Use

The 20KPA68-B belongs to the category of transient voltage suppressor diodes (TVS diodes). These diodes are used to protect sensitive electronic components from voltage spikes and transients by diverting excessive current away from the protected device. The 20KPA68-B is specifically designed to provide robust protection against transient overvoltage conditions in a wide range of applications.

Working Principles

When subjected to a transient overvoltage condition, the 20KPA68-B rapidly conducts excess current away from the protected circuit, limiting the voltage across the load and preventing damage to sensitive components.
